Contents Family -- Mothers -- Politics -- Work -- Religion -- Learning -- Virtue -- Ideals
Summary "This important study provides the only comprehensive survey of Chinese women during the early medieval period of disunion, which lasted from the fall of the Eastern Han dynasty in 220 AD to the reunification of China by the Sui dynasty in 581 AD, also known as the Six Dynasties"-- Provided by publisher
